Most people escape maths problems when they leave high school, but a viral maths puzzle has probed that some people should have stayed there a few years longer.

A seemingly simple equation shared on twitter has divided the internet, as two different answers emerge, with everyone insisting that their answer is right.

Advertisement

The problem is basic: "8÷2(2+2)=?"

Yet no one seems to be able to agree on what the solution is, with hundreds of people insisting the answer is 1, while others are certain it's 16.

To solve the problem some people have added the numbers in the brackets, then proceeded with the problem by dividing 8 by 2, then multiplying the resulting number by 4.

As shown below, that method of working the problem out gives 16 as the answer.

The only problem? The answer apparently isn't 16.

When dealing with a problem that includes brackets, it's taught that you need to multiply whatever is inside the brackets by the number outside the brackets before you do anything.

but it looks like the answer can be 1 as well. Nine

We tried working it out that way below and ended up getting 1 as our answer, as did many people on Twitter.
